Iran’s New Leader Pledges to Guard Nuclear and Missile Tech

Iran's new supreme leader has made a significant declaration, asserting the country's commitment to maintaining its nuclear and missile technologies. This statement underscores Tehran's intention to retain control over the strategically vital Strait of Hormuz. The remarks come amid ongoing tensions in the region and highlight Iran's stance on its defense capabilities.

📚Bağlam ve Tarihsel Perspektif

The Strait of Hormuz is a crucial maritime route through which a significant portion of the world's oil supply passes. Iran's military capabilities and nuclear ambitions have been a focal point of international negotiations and sanctions, making the new leader's statements particularly relevant in the context of ongoing geopolitical dynamics.
